Output 7ef16888b39bc890f225faf549e8846d2977c9501b1eeff2312990471b89229a:13

value
66211137
script pubkey
OP_0 OP_PUSHBYTES_20 3093b85a03e9447898f4d0b0edaf41dc7acbdfac
address
bc1qxzfmsksra9z83x856zcwmt6pm3avhhavjmlqhx
transaction
7ef16888b39bc890f225faf549e8846d2977c9501b1eeff2312990471b89229a
spent
true